@kcknitter1 5 ай бұрын
@@theskeincocaineat one point I had the 72, 60 and 54. But I hardly ever used the 72 and 54 so I sold them and just kept the 60. Besides socks you can also make fingerless mitts and put in an afterthought thumb. I can personally vouch for Erlbacher’s customer service. It is second to no one. Since their inception I have probably owned 5 of them (I know it’s excessive). I sold all but one. She’s a beautiful pink. That’s another thing too. You can pick your color!
@kcknitter1
@kcknitter1 5 ай бұрын
@@carolyn_rI promise you won’t regret it! Also fingerless mitts! Someone on Ravelry has come out with a pattern for them just recently. I’m going to start on it tomorrow. For many years I did the entire sock on the machine and there’s nothing wrong with that. I did have the rubber attachment. It’s like anything else it takes patience and practice. I could make a pair of socks in 2 hours.

Hello ladies, just finished watching this. Love it all! I wanted to address Katie regarding a sock machine. I have an Erlbacher Speedster, have had it 2 years now and I do love it. However, it is technical and it was a big learning curve for me. I am fortunate to live near a small group that meets monthly and met someone who has mentored me....and it took a while! Now I feel very proficient. I can make a sock, complete with a hung hem, a heel and a toe that needs to be kitchenered, all in less than one hour. That is not a tube where I have to add heel and toe later....it is complete! If Katie would like to communicate with me about this, I am happy to answer any questions. Also I do crank tubes for a yarn shop half an hour from my home (there are NO yarn shops in my town). Please keep podcasting....I look forward to seeing both of you again soon.
